Great set of lights
Overall this is an amazing set of lights. The quality of photos and videos is much better. Perception of depth is good as well once you start using these lights. Setup: All the items comes very well boxed and packaged by the manufacturer. The setup process was fairly easy and took less than 10 minutes to unpack and setup for the first use Quality: The box comes with a pair of bulbs, nicely boxed in. Once set up the light was adequate enough for some great shots. This is very good for a home studio or vlogging setup. Stand: The stand itself was a bit tricky to assemble for the first time. However, once I got used to the first one setting up the second one was a breeze. The only issue I saw was that above 5 feet, the stand being top heavy becomes a bit unstable. i had to adjust the legs again to give the unit some stability. Once you are aware of this, you will be able to take care of ensuring the legs are supporting the unit well and stable. The wires are also heavy and when the stand is farther way from a power source, extending the wires can make the stand unstable as well. This is the same for most other softbox kits as well. So not restricted to the Neewer ones alone. Highly recommend this gear for amateur or professional setup.

Reasonable quality; slightly cool flicker-free light; consider 2x bulbs w/adapters for more lumens
I occasionally need some controlled diffused lighting and these seemed like a good choice. The stands and reflectors are fine and should last well enough with some care. They fold up compactly but I'll store them in a plastic storage container they are, at least for myself, more convenient than the zippered pouches. Plus they are stackable and labelable. For an occasional user, I wish someone would allow the reflector to be folded without removing the bulb. The bulb socket feels ceramic so that's good, but I did have to bend the center pin up a bit to make contact with the center contact of the bulb. Minor point but you might check this (unplugged, of course) if your light does not work. The lights themselves are fine. 5700k is a tad on the cool side of pure white. Personally I like the warmer side but my camera has the ability to set the white balance to 5700k and the results seem fine. General color rendition is good but I feel like the greens are a tad muted. Again, just my personal observation and preferences. On the plus side, a sequence of 1/8000-second photos produced very closely exposed images indicating a these lights are reasonably flicker free. No banding has been seen on video. And when the power is switched off, the light fades out suggesting a large capacitor to filter the power to reduce flicker. Light output is fair. Sure, a longer shutter speed is always there. What I ended up doing is buying two more matching LED bulbs and using light bulb splitter adapters doubled the light output. This was a good move has it reduced my shutter speed and gives me options to place the lights further away. So, if you will need these occasionally, these would be fine with care. If you are going to set them up and leave them up, you'll probably be good. Everyday setup and take downs by a travelling photographer, well, you'll just have to take really good care of them. And don't forgot about the double light idea. BT recommended with care

Bright, Cool, and Easy to Use... But Don’t Expect a Heavy-Duty Stand
I bought this kit for home photo and video use, and overall it does what most people are probably buying it for: it makes you look better on camera without turning your room into a sauna. The light is genuinely bright. For a 350W equivalent LED, it easily lights up a small room and works well for talking-head videos, product photos, or virtual meetings. I didn’t feel like I needed a second light just to get decent coverage. This kit sticks to a daylight-style color temperature (around 5700K), which gives a clean, natural look. There aren’t adjustable color modes built in, so this is more of a “set it and forget it” light. If you like neutral, daylight lighting, this works well. If you want warm or RGB effects, this isn’t that kind of setup. One big plus: it runs cool. Even after being on for a while, the light doesn’t heat up the room or get uncomfortably hot to the touch. That makes it much nicer to work around compared to older or halogen-style lights. The softbox itself is lightweight and easy to move around. Setup didn’t feel like a workout, and adjusting the angle is simple. That said, lighter weight is a double-edged sword…The stand works, but it’s not as sturdy as I expected. It’s fine for careful indoor use, but I wouldn’t bump into it or trust it around pets, kids, or high-traffic areas. Once positioned and left alone, it’s okay, just don’t expect professional studio-level stability. The reflective interior does a good job softening and spreading the light evenly. Shadows are gentle, and the light doesn’t feel harsh or blinding. It’s flattering for faces and solid for basic photography needs. For home creators, remote workers, or anyone upgrading from a desk lamp, this is a noticeable improvement. It’s easy to assemble, easy to use, and delivers consistent lighting without much fuss.
